		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Bank interest has been deductible since income tax was first levied in 1915. I think you mean that the banks may seek to have the rate of tax for the depositors reduced to the rate levied on superannuation funds (15%). Whether the advantage of a rate reduction would indirectly accrue to them through lower pre tax rates of interest in a time when competition for funds is fierce is, however, debatable.
